Transaction 50780d717ca06b30be2b7c2b813e7cf5e826f2eff4a2839de84757d1ea46e31f
1 Input
2 Outputs
- 50780d717ca06b30be2b7c2b813e7cf5e826f2eff4a2839de84757d1ea46e31f:0
- 50780d717ca06b30be2b7c2b813e7cf5e826f2eff4a2839de84757d1ea46e31f:1
value 29139845
address 1NBZVsiAh5FjCHxdnPqmD27JJbnhdG71jZ
value 12350926
address 1B4AVnGSsG98CpBgxS35nBo9Ub4dcEZpaa